tail, estate in

tail, estate in
n.
Inheritance that must be passed on to the recipient’s children and grandchildren in a direct line. See also fee tail

  • tail, estate in — An estate of inheritance, which, instead of descending to heirs generally, goes to the heirs of the donee s body, which means his lawful issue, his children, and through them to his grandchildren in a direct line, so long as his posterity endures …   Black's law dictionary
